Foreign reserves again remain essentially flat in August: Foreign reserves increased slightly to USD 44.97 bn at the end of August, compared to USD 44.91 bn in July, according to central bank data. The small increase comes despite the IMF dispatching the final USD 2 bn trancheof the USD 12 bn extended facility at the beginning of the month.
